Power Off: Understanding the Importance of Shutoff
The world we live in today is highly dependent on electricity. Everything we do needs a power source, including lighting, heating, cooking, and running machines. There's an ever-increasing demand for electricity, and the only way to meet this demand is by increasing power generation. However, as the world moves towards renewable sources of energy, we're faced with a new challenge - managing the intermittency of the respective sources.
What is Shutoff?
Shutoff is a term used to describe the process of turning off or disconnecting a power source when it's not required. It's a simple, yet powerful concept that can help us save energy, reduce waste, and manage the intermittency of renewable sources of energy effectively. Shutoff can be applied to everything from personal devices to entire power grids, and it's an essential tool that we need to use to ensure a sustainable future.
The Importance of Shutoff
Shutoff is critical for many reasons. Firstly, it reduces power usage, which helps us save money on our energy bills and reduce our carbon footprint. Secondly, it helps balance the supply and demand of electricity. When demand is low, the surplus energy can be stored for later use, and when demand is high, the stored energy can be used to supplement the supply, which reduces the need for additional generation. Thirdly, shutoff is essential for the longevity of electrical devices and infrastructure. Turning off electronics and appliances when they're not needed reduces wear and tear, which means they last longer and require less maintenance.
The Challenges of Implementing Shutoff
The benefits of shutoff are clear, but implementing it can be a significant challenge. Many people often forget to turn off devices and appliances when they're not in use. Others may not be aware of the benefits of shutoff or how to apply it effectively. Governments also need to invest in smart grid technologies that can manage the intermittency of renewable energy sources effectively. Overall, the successful implementation of shutoff requires a combination of education, behavioral change, and technological advancements.
